I was poking on the Navigator app today (not on a cruise currently), and saw this under 'Dining & Drinks' then 'Wine, Cocktails and Bars':

 

image.thumb.jpeg.ed71b3fe8ba1d27d6c7b3ab5bc54e772.jpeg

 

For anyone who can't see the screenshot, it states that guests with the HIA package can now apply the beverage package to any glass of wine or cocktail and only pay the difference in price if that drink's price surpasses the package price limit. Awesome news if it can be confirmed!

I am looking at upgrading to the Elite Beverage Package from the signature in my HIA promotion.  I just took a look at the description of the Elite Beverage Package and it looks as if it has changed from unlimited soft drinks and 15 alcohol drinks to the same wording as the signature package with it being a total of 15 drinks a day soft drinks and alcohol.  It looks like the only difference between the two now is that elite has a $15 limit and Signature is $11.  Is this correct or am I looking at something else on the web site?
